CATALOG NUMBER GMD6656BAAA00A00
Manufacturer Eaton Moeller
Product Name Eaton Green motion DC 44/66 EV charging station
Catalog Number GMD6656BAAA00A00
Model Code GMDC66 CCS CHAdeMO Eth RFID
EAN 3553340301469
Product Length/Depth 833 mm
Product Height 1775 mm
Product Width 265 mm
Product Weight 210 kg
Compliances IEC 61851-1

2. Product Introduction
 
The EATON GMD6656BAAA00A00 GMDC66 is a high-performance, multi-protocol electric vehicle (EV) charging station integrated with CCS, CHAdeMO, Ethernet, and RFID technologies. Designed by Eaton, a global leader in power management solutions, it delivers reliable, efficient, and secure EV charging for commercial, industrial, and public applications, meeting the diverse needs of modern EV users and facility managers.
